diff --git a/backend/flaschengeist_events/event_controller.py b/backend/flaschengeist_events/event_controller.py index 4ee543e..383bf59 100644 --- a/backend/flaschengeist_events/event_controller.py +++ b/backend/flaschengeist_events/event_controller.py @@ -299,6 +299,7 @@ def assign_job(job: Job, user, value, is_backup=False): service = Service.query.get((job.id, user.id_)) if service: service.value = value + service.is_backup = is_backup else: job.services.append(Service(user_=user, value=value, is_backup=is_backup, job_=job)) db.session.commit() diff --git a/package.json b/package.json index d4371e9..3a6bc5f 100644 --- a/package.json +++ b/package.json @@ -22,12 +22,12 @@ "@quasar/quasar-ui-qcalendar": "^4.0.0-beta.10" }, "devDependencies": { - "@flaschengeist/api": "^1.0.0-alpha.5", - "@flaschengeist/types": "^1.0.0-alpha.8", + "@flaschengeist/api": "^1.0.0-alpha.6", + "@flaschengeist/types": "^1.0.0-alpha.9", "@quasar/app": "^3.2.3", "quasar": "^2.3.3", "axios": "^0.24.0", - "prettier": "^2.4.1", + "prettier": "^2.5.0", "typescript": "^4.5.2", "pinia": "^2.0.4", "@typescript-eslint/eslint-plugin": "^5.4.0", @@ -37,8 +37,8 @@ "eslint-plugin-vue": "^8.1.1" }, "peerDependencies": { - "@flaschengeist/api": "^1.0.0-alpha.4", - "@flaschengeist/users": "^1.0.0-alpha.1" + "@flaschengeist/api": "^1.0.0-alpha.6", + "@flaschengeist/users": "^1.0.0-alpha.2" }, "prettier": { "singleQuote": true,